RESUMO

Objective To study the mechanism of bone marrow mesenchymal stem cell (BMSC)-mediated alleviation of pulmonary alveolitis in mice exposed to silica dust. Methods Thirty mice were randomly divided into 3 groups:control group, and two silica groups with or without BMSCs transplantation.Through the tracheal tube clearance, mice in control group received a single injection 20.0 μL of 0.90% sodium chloride solution by one time.Mice from in silica group and silica/BMSCs transplantation group first received a single injection of 20.0 μL silica dust suspension (mass concentration 250 g/L); followed by either 500.0 μL of 0.90% sodium chloride solution or by 500.0 μL of BMSCs suspension (cell density 1×109/L) through tail vein infusion 6 hours later.Mice were euthanized on the 3th day of the experiments.The levels of NALP3 inflammasome in lungs was determined by Western blot.Transwell system was used for co-culture of BMDM (in upper-chamber) and BMSC (in lower-chamber) co-culture.The level of cytokines IL-1β in BMDM cultural supernatant was detected by enzyme linked immunosorbent assay after stimulated by SiO2 stimulation.The levels of NALP3 inflammasome of in BMDM was determined by Western blot. Results The levels of pro-IL-1β, IL-1β, pro-caspase-1, caspase-1 in lungs of silica/BMSCs transplantation group were lower than that in silica group (P < 0.01).In the experiment in vitro, the concentrations of IL-1β in SiO2 exposed BMSC/BMDM co-culture group were lower than the SiO2 exposure only groups (P < 0.05).Meanwhile, the levels of pro-IL-1β, IL-1β, pro-caspase-1, caspase-1 in BMDM was lower than that in silica group (P < 0.01).The level of these proteins didn′t change while when the cell-free supernatant of BMSC culture was directly added. Conclusion The BMSC could inhibit NALP3 inflammasome of macrophages stimulated by SiO2.

RESUMO

<p><b>OBJECTIVE</b>To explore the mechanism of occupational medicamentosa-like dermatitis (OMDT) induced by trichloroethylene (TCE) and some immunity indexes in workers occupationally exposed to TCE.</p><p><b>METHODS</b>The blood samples from 8 cases with medicamentosa-like dermatitis in 1st, 2nd, 3rd, 4th and 5th weeks after admitting to hospital were examined for liver function, immunoglobulin and some complement indexes. Thirty nine workers occupationally exposed to TCE were investigated for urinary TCE and some immuno-complement indexes. The TCE concentrations of air in workplaces were monitored.</p><p><b>RESULTS</b>C3d-CIC and C3 of patients before admission were (92.86 ± 44.80) mg/L and 0.91 ± 0.19 mg/L, respectively. C3d-CIC and C3 of patients before discharge were (52.41 ± 17.75) mg/L and (1.14 ± 0.22) mg/L, respectively. There were significant differences between admission and discharge (P < 0.05). The average TCE concentration in 4 workplaces was (351.96 ± 36.72) mg/m(3), which was higher than the occupational exposure limits (OELs). The number of workers exposed to the TCE concentration-time weighted and TCA in urine over OELs were 28.21% and 56.41% of total subjects, respectively. The serum IgG and CIC levels of patients before discharge were (10.03 ± 1.21) mg/L and 103.50 ± 29.17 mU/L, which were significantly lower than those (17.21 ± 1.85) mg/L and (227.46 ± 111.67) mU/L of patients before admission (P < 0.01).</p><p><b>CONCLUSION</b>The type II and III hypersensitivity may be associated with OMDT and the organ injure induced by TCE.</p>

RESUMO

<p><b>OBJECTIVE</b>To investigate the level of tumor necrosis factor alpha (TNF-alpha) and epidermal growth factor (EGF) in patients with medicament-like dermatitis by trichloroethylene (DMLT).</p><p><b>METHODS</b>Using radioimmunoassay methods, serum TNF-alpha, EGF were measured in 39 patients with DMLT and in 20 controls.</p><p><b>RESULTS</b>The levels of serum TNF-alpha, EGF in patients with DMLT [(0.278 +/- 0.092) ng/L, (6.71 +/- 2.28) microg/L, respectively] were significantly higher than those of the controls [(0.128 +/- 0.029) ng/L, (4.31 +/- 1.13) microg/L respectively, P<0.05, P<0.01].</p><p><b>CONCLUSION</b>The increased levels of serum TNF-alpha, EGF in patients with DMLT may be related to the following causes: (1) Trichloroethylene and its metabolite may irritate the macrophagocyte and monocyte in human body to release TNF-alpha into blood stream; (2) Severe damage of epithelial tissue in patients with DMLT may promote more EGF synthesis to accelerate the regeneration and repair of epithelial tissue.</p>
